What Are the Main Water Sources Addressed by Nanotechnology?
Nanotechnology is being applied to a variety of water sources, including:
Surface Water: Rivers, lakes, and streams can be contaminated by industrial discharge, agricultural runoff, and urban pollution. Nanotechnology can efficiently remove these contaminants. Groundwater: Often a crucial source of drinking water, groundwater can contain arsenic, fluoride, and nitrates. Nanomaterials can adsorb these toxic substances, making the water safe for consumption. Seawater: Desalination processes are being revolutionized by nanomembranes that offer higher efficiency and lower energy consumption. Wastewater: Industrial and municipal wastewater can be treated using nanotechnology to remove pollutants and recycle water for various uses.
